You Do / Don't Have To Give Up Dope by Gong

Release Date: 1979

Label: GAS Records

- You Can't Kill Me: ends with the usual "Camembert Electrique" coda.
- Isle Of Everywhere: Daevid sings on the intro (Oh Shiva, Shiva...).
- Get It Inner: this version differs from usual as it is played in 13/8 time rather than 12/8.
- You Never Blow Your Trip Forever: at the end there is a long audience call for an encore (almost 7 min.)
- Didier: "I mean, we are a bit tired (...) we are doing gigs all the time (...) tomorrow we play at the Melkweg".
- Flying Teapot: Steve asks: "Why don't you keep clapping?", later used by Daevid on "O Man" (N'Existe Pas).
- Est-ce Que Je Suis?: incomplete.

Date and Lineup:

Recorded in Rotterdam (Netherlands), Eksit - December 7th 1974 (except Side 2 tracks 3 & 4 which are live tracks from unknown date - circa 1970)

Note: This is from the December 7th gig, with Bill Bruford on drums filling in for Laurie Allan,not Pierre Moerlen.
Gilli Smyth is absent, Miquette Giraudy taking up her parts (You Can't Kill Me).
Didier says "Tomorrow we play at the Melkweg" (Amsterdam), which they did on Dec. 8th.

Source: PlanetGong gig history and Calyx Gong chronology.

Lineup:

Daevid Allen
Didier Malherbe
Tim Blake
Steve Hillage
Mike Howlett
Miquette Giraudy
Bill Bruford

This cassette was first issued by GAS in 1979 appearing for sale on Essential Gas 1979 list.
